Replacement 7-Way/4-Pole Trailer Connector for 2003 Ford F-350
Question:
Hi, Im looking for a replacement wiring harness for a 2003 f350. I need it to be a 7way and, if possible, I wouldnt mind having a 4way with it as well. I just figured Id check with you guys instead of going through the process and potentially buying the wrong thing. Any help you can give me is greatly appreciated. Thanks for your time and your help.
asked by: Ian
Expert Reply:
Assuming your existing factory 7-way has been damaged or has gotten corroded or worn over the years, go with the Hopkins # HM40975 which provides both a 4-pole and a 7-way. Simply unplug the tow package wiring harness from the rear of your existing 7-way, remove the 7-way and its bracket, and install the # HM40975. Using a small amount of dielectric grease like part # 11755.
This is actually the same connector used on current model Ford Trucks. You can see an install video by clicking the provided link.
The Tow Ready # 118243 you referenced isn't compatible with Ford trucks manufactured after 2001.
